Decision
Reserved Matters - Approval on 22nd December 2006
Conditions / Refusal Reasons
That the development must be begun not later than the expiration of three years beginning with the date of this permission and if this condition is not complied with this permission shall lapse. Reason: By virtue of Sections 91 to 95 of the Town and Country Planning Act 1990 as amended by section 51 of the Planning and Compulsory Purchase Act 2004.

A sample brick panel with mortar courses shall be constructed on site for inspection and shall be appro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ority prior to development commencing. Reason: To ensure that the details of the design are satisfactory and to safeguard the character of the area in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

The windows shall be painted timber and detailed drawings at a scale of 1:10 sh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ority prior to development commencing. Reason: To ensure that the details of the design are satisfactory and to safeguard the character of the area in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

The external doors shall be painted timber and detailed drawings at a scale of 1:10 sh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ority prior to development commencing. Reason: To ensure that the details of the design are satisfactory and to safeguard the character of the area in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

Detailed drawings of the dormer windows at a scale of 1:10 sh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ority prior to development commencing. Reason: To ensure that the details of the design are satisfactory and to safeguard the character of the area in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

That details and samples of the materials to be used for the roofs of the house and garage sh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ority before any development commences. Reason: To ensure that the details of the design are satisfactory and to safeguard the character of the area in accorance with Policy H5 of the adopted South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

The rooflights shall sit flush with the roof. Reason: To ensure that the details of the design are satisfactory and to safeguard the character of the area in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

Detailed drawings of the porch at a scale of 1:20 sh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ority prior to development commencing. Reason: To ensure that the details of the design are satisfactory and to safeguard the character of the area in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

Details of the design and materials of the entrance gates sh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ority prior to development commencing. Reason: To ensure that the details of the design are satisfactory and to safeguard the character of the area in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

The dormer window in the east elevation of the dwelling at first floor level shall be obscure glazed prior to first occupation of the dwelling. Reason: to ensure the development is not unneighbourly in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

The slab levels of the dwelling sh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ority prior to development commencing. Reason: to ensure the development is not unneighbourly in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

The two apple trees on the site shall be retained and a scheme detailing tree protection in accordance with BS5837:2005 for the trees to be retained on site shall be submitted prior to the commencement of works and implemented during construction. Reason: To protect local amenities in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.

That all planting, seeding or turfing comprised in the approved scheme of landscaping shall be carried out in the first planting and seeding seasons following the occupation of the buildings or the completion of the development, whichever is the sooner; and any trees or plants which within a period of 5 years from the completion of the development die, are removed or become seriously damaged or diseased shall be replaced in the next planting season with others of similar size and species, unless the Local Planning Authority gives written consent to any variation. Reason: To help to assimilate the development into its surroundings in accordance with Policy H5 of the South Oxfordshire Local Plan.
